Summary(pl.UTF-8): Moduł MySQL dla języka Ruby
Name: mysql-ruby
Version: 2.8.2
-Release: 12
+Release: 13
License: GPL
Group: Development/Languages
Source0: http://tmtm.org/downloads/mysql/ruby/%{name}-%{version}.tar.gz
Patch0: %{name}-amd64.patch
Patch1: %{name}-encoding.patch
Patch2: rbconfig-deprecation.patch
+Patch3: ruby-2.4.patch
URL: http://www.tmtm.org/mysql/ruby/README.html
BuildRequires: mysql-devel
BuildRequires: rpm-rubyprov
%patch0 -p0
%patch1 -p1
%patch2 -p1
+%patch3 -p1
find '(' -name '*~' -o -name '*.orig' ')' -print0 | xargs -0 -r -l512 rm -f
--- /dev/null
+--- mysql-ruby-2.8.2/mysql.c~ 2018-06-10 07:20:17.000000000 +0900
++++ mysql-ruby-2.8.2/mysql.c 2018-06-10 07:21:50.252989913 +0900
+@@ -1343,7 +1343,7 @@
+ }
+ else if (argv[i] == rb_cString)
+ s->result.bind[i].buffer_type = MYSQL_TYPE_STRING;
+- else if (argv[i] == rb_cNumeric || argv[i] == rb_cInteger || argv[i] == rb_cFixnum)
++ else if (argv[i] == rb_cNumeric || argv[i] == rb_cInteger)
+ s->result.bind[i].buffer_type = MYSQL_TYPE_LONGLONG;
+ else if (argv[i] == rb_cFloat)
+ s->result.bind[i].buffer_type = MYSQL_TYPE_DOUBLE;